Carol Locatell was an American actress, best known for her small yet memorable role as Ethel in Friday the 13th: A New Beginning.
Crystal Lake Memories: The Complete History of Friday the 13th
Self
Bug
Supervisor
Coffy
Priscilla
Happy
Sandy Hanover
The Death of Richie
The Nurse
Cry Rape
Susan Hadley
The Daytrippers
Doris
The Family Stone
Jeweler